Zatoichi (2003) is Takeshi Kitano's samurai action film, available to watch online on iFILM. In nineteenth-century Japan, a blind, blond-haired drifter earns coins as a masseur and a dice gambler, yet his walking cane hides a blade and his reflexes outpace any sighted man.
Zatoichi wanders into a mountain town squeezed in the fist of Ginzo's gang. The locals are robbed and cut down, all the worse since the ronin Hattori joined the thugs — a swordsman who kills for money to pay for his sick wife's medicine. Into the same town come two geisha, Okinu and Osei, who have spent years tracking the men who slaughtered their family. Kitano braids these threads toward a final reckoning where the blind man settles every debt.
Kitano directs, writes and stars all at once. The picture took the audience prize at the Venice Film Festival, and its signature flourish is unforgettable: blood spurting in digital geysers and farmers tilling a field in time with a tap-dancing closing number.
